Is there a command line param to list the game info for a given game, like the info given in 'Game Information' in the MAME UI?
I specifically want to find the vertical refresh frequency (Hz) the original game's monitor ran at.

Hmmm, think that's in the XML. Ex. mame.exe -listxml Ex. mame.exe -listxml > c:\blah\blah.xml
You'll have to parse it. Also, IIRC it's really only going to list the refresh at start, not all the possible refreshes a game may have.
There's probably some 3rd party scene tool that pretties up the output for ya, tho.

This is correct in most cases and will show the default for the hardware/driver/game you are running. There are some instances which the Hz / resolution will change from defaults after the game starts, to adjust for the given game or situation. There is no way to extract this information other than while the game is running and using that "Game Information".
This is an example of changing freqs: http://mametesters.org/view.php?id=5588

I run all my games at 1920x1080 to keep the artwork looking nice and give HLSL room to play. I just wanted to run each game at it's native refresh rate (or near as damn it) to keep the game at it's proper speed - I run with vsync on and throttle off, for smooth scrolling.
I did this by specifying the Hz in the cfg for games with non-60Hz refreshes. The problem was that MAME stays in that mode when exiting a game and launching another that doesn't have a cfg that specifies the Hz to use.
I kludged the issue by writing a little prog that makes a cfg for every game, setting Hz to 60. I then just edited the files for games that use a non-60Hz refresh.
On a related issue, is it possible to specify an interlaced mode? I tried "resolution 1920x1080@60i" but it didn't work.
